It turns out, MechWarrior's future fell into the hands of a company called Zipper Interactive. And I tell you, it probably couldn't have fallen into better hands! You see, Zipper is peopled largely by military contractors who helped build the U.S. Army's SimNet experience. (SimNet was the networked universe of combat vehicle simulations that prepared U.S. troops for the Gulf War.) SimNet was so realistic that some tankers have been known to exit the simtank vihicle to take compass readings; others tried to apply that same professionalism to MechWarrior 3. You wouldn't believe some of the improvements:
Deformable Terrain: Incoming
artillery rounds pocketmark the ground with craters; even 'mechs
leave leave distinctive footprints.

Down, But Not Out: When your fighting an enemy 'mech, you might see them fall down, but it's not over until the fat lady sings! They can get back up!

High-Tech Chicken Dance: Experienced
MechWarriors who have always enjoyed targeting one leg and shooting
it until it is amputated will still be able to use that tactic.
However, you will now have to deal double-damage to the leg to sever
it. Single damage cause a distinctive, animated limp. It's very
satisfying to have your enemy doing a high-tech version of the
chicken dance while you outmaneuver the lame-duck pilot and take out
a higher priority objective.
